Mission Statement
ROCKY MOUNTAIN COLLEGE EDUCATES FUTURE LEADERS THROUGH LIBERAL ARTS AND PROFESSIONAL PROGRAMS THAT CULTIVATE CRITICAL THINKING, CREATIVE EXPRESSION, ETHICAL DECISION MAKING, INFORMED CITIZENSHIP, AND PROFESSIONAL EXCELLENCE.
